OPEN HOUSE Sunday June 7th, 2:00 - 4:00pm! Welcome to your private 4-acre retreat in the heart of picturesque Deep Cove. Nestled on the tranquil Saanich Peninsula, this exceptional one-owner residence seamlessly combines timeless architecture with modern comfort. Thoughtfully designed and meticulously cared for, the home features almost 4,000 Sq. Ft of inviting family living. The custom floor plan includes 4 bedrooms and 4 bathrooms, with a luxurious primary suite on the upper level and two additional spacious bedrooms. The grand main floor entry showcases a sweeping spiral staircase, a dedicated office, elegant living and dining spaces, and a chef’s kitchen outfitted with stainless steel appliances and solid-surface counters. A cozy family room with a gas fireplace opens onto a private patio overlooking your own serene forest. Downstairs, the fully finished lower level is a haven for entertainment with a home theatre, bar area with beverage cooler and ice machine, a 4th bedroom, full bathroom, and a flexible space ready for your vision—complete with suite-ready plumbing. The beautifully landscaped grounds offer fruit trees, a dog run, outbuildings, open lawns, a lush forest with meandering trails and a triple car garage with plenty of space for all the toys. A rare legacy property offering peace, privacy, and natural beauty.

About

Born and raised in Victoria, BC, I am fortunate to have a large network of friends and family which includes my husband of 25 years, Bo, our daughter, Tasha, who attends the University of Victoria and our 4 year old Chihuahua Roxy! I'm happiest when I'm busy working and when enjoying my other passions: golf, skiing, volleyball and travelling. Living in Brentwood Bay provides the perfect backdrop for a west coast lifestyle in a community setting which is important to me. My commitment to community includes Chairing the Construction Division of the United Way of Greater Victoria where I have been part of a large team who are improving the lives of everyday Victorians and truly making a difference.

My interest in real estate started over 25 years ago when I became a Legal Assistant for many of Victoria's busiest law firms with a primary focus on real estate conveyancing. I honed my mediation, negotiation and customer service skills when I expanded into family law and personal injury claims. These acquired skills and experience connected me with Mohan Jawl, of Jawl Developments, a lawyer, real estate developer and principal of the locally-owned, family business. Starting in 1994, my role as Executive Assistant eventually lead to Real Estate Sales Manager and I was an integral part of assisting to develop the real estate portfolio including Sayward Hill, Mattick's Green/Wood at Cordova Bay Golf Course and the Selkirk Waterfront Community. From inception to completion, my roles were vast and included planning, rezoning, design drawings, project management, trade supervision, sales negotiation, contract under-writing, transaction supervision, deficiency review and final completion/move-in orientation. Handing keys to owners that I had worked with sometimes over 2 years to build their dream home was the best job satisfaction and reward I could ask for.
